The Dextrins and Other Modified Starches market size per capita in the Philippines has shown an upward trend from 2013 to 2023, reaching a value of $1.59 USD per capita. This represents steady growth, particularly over the past two years with values increasing by 2.63% from 2021 to 2022 and 1.92% from 2022 to 2023. Over the last 5 years,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) has been around 4.10%, indicating a robust market expansion.
